Abstract
BACKGROUND Obsessive-compulsive disorder (OCD) and co-occurring posttraumatic stress disorder (PTSD) is associated with more severe and chronic OCD. However, findings regarding treatment effectiveness of cognitive behavioral treatment (CBT) with exposure and response prevention (ERP) with this comorbidity are mixed. Research aimed at understanding the precise barriers to OCD treatment effectiveness for individuals with co-occurring PTSD may help elucidate unique treatment needs. METHODS The current study used linear regression and latent growth curve analysis comparing treatment response and trajectory from patients with OCD (n = 3083, 94.2 %) and OCD + PTSD (n = 191, 5.2 %) who received CBT with ERP in two major intensive OCD treatment programs. RESULTS Although patients with OCD + PTSD evidenced similar trajectories of overall severity change, patients at one site required nearly 11 additional treatment days to achieve comparable reduction in OCD severity. Further, at the dimensional level, those with OCD + PTSD had poorer treatment response for unacceptable thoughts and symmetry symptoms. The moderate effect for unacceptable thoughts, indicating the widest gap in treatment response, suggests these symptoms may be particularly relevant to PTSD. LIMITATIONS Findings are limited by a naturalistic treatment sample with variation in treatment provision. CONCLUSIONS Findings emphasize caution in using a one-size-fits-all approach for patients with co-occurring OCD + PTSD within intensive OCD treatment programs, as broadly defined outcomes (e.g., reduction in overall severity) may not translate to reduction in the nuanced symptom dimensions likely to intersect with trauma. Unacceptable thoughts and symmetry symptoms, when co-occurring with PTSD, may require a trauma-focused treatment approach within intensive OCD treatment.

Abstract
BACKGROUND Cognitive-behavioral therapy (CBT) and serotonin reuptake inhibitors (SRIs) are recommended treatments for pediatric obsessive-compulsive disorder (OCD), but their relative efficacy and acceptability have not been comprehensively examined. Further, it remains unclear whether the efficacy of in-person CBT is conserved when delivered in other formats, such as over telephone/webcam or as Internet-delivered CBT (ICBT). METHODS PubMed, PsycINFO, trial registries, and previous systematic reviews were searched for randomized controlled trials (RCTs) comparing CBT (in-person, webcam/telephone-delivered, or ICBT) or SRIs with control conditions or each other. Network meta-analyses were conducted to examine efficacy (post-treatment Children's Yale-Brown Obsessive Compulsive Scale) and acceptability (treatment discontinuation). Confidence in effect estimates was evaluated with CINeMA (Confidence in Network Meta-Analysis). RESULTS Thirty eligible RCTs and 35 contrasts comprising 2,057 youth with OCD were identified. In-person CBT was significantly more efficacious than ICBT, waitlist, relaxation training, and pill placebo (MD range: 3.95-11.10; CINeMA estimate of confidence: moderate) but did not differ significantly from CBT delivered via webcam/telephone (MD: 0.85 [-2.51, 4.21]; moderate), SRIs (MD: 3.07 [-0.07, 6.20]; low), or the combination of in-person CBT and SRIs (MD: -1.20 [-5.29, 2.91]; low). SRIs were significantly more efficacious than pill placebo (MD: 4.59 [2.70, 6.48]; low) and waitlist (MD: 8.03 [4.24, 11.82]; moderate). No significant differences for acceptability emerged, but confidence in estimates was low. CONCLUSIONS In-person CBT and SRIs produce clear benefits compared to waitlist and pill placebo and should be integral parts of the clinical management of pediatric OCD, with in-person CBT overall having a stronger evidence base. The combination of in-person CBT and SRIs may be most efficacious, but few studies hinder firm conclusions. The efficacy of CBT appears conserved when delivered via webcam/telephone, while more trials evaluating ICBT are needed.

Abstract
Pediatric obsessive-compulsive disorder (OCD) can be enormously taxing for affected youth and their families; the distress, impairment, and family upheaval that it brings are well documented.1 Both exposure-based cognitive-behavioral therapy (CBT) and pharmacological interventions are efficacious for reducing symptoms and functional impairment, producing mean effect sizes of g = 1.21 and g = 0.50 respectively.2 These treatments-whether administered alone or in combination-form the backbone of our current suite of interventions. They have helped countless young people to restore functioning and lead healthy, productive lives. Despite this encouraging picture, long-term outcomes for children and adolescents with OCD remain poorly understood. Even for youth who receive high-quality evidence-based care, it is unclear what to expect down the road, and this gap in understanding creates challenges for clinical decision making as well as angst for parents who, quite understandably, want to know what the future holds for their children. Although CBT often is recommended as the frontline intervention for pediatric OCD3 and parents routinely report preferring to begin with nonmedication options,4 data to help patients and families make fully informed treatment decisions are scarce. Most would like to know the long-term outcomes associated with various treatment options, and this is a challenge given that the typical length of follow-up in CBT trials for pediatric OCD is 3 to 6 months-well short of a typical school year. The study by Ivarsson et al.5 is therefore a much-needed advance for the field, offering a first view of long-term outcomes for youth with OCD treated with evidence-based treatments.

Abstract
Parent-led cognitive behavioral therapy (CBT) is an efficient, promising form of therapy that may be well suited for autistic youth with anxiety disorders, though to date it has been minimally tested. In this study, 87 autistic youth (7 to 13 years old) with anxiety disorders and their parents were randomized to two forms of parent-led CBT in which parents led their child through a guided CBT workbook across 12 weeks: one with low therapist contact (four 30-minute telehealth calls), and one with standard therapist contact (ten 60-minute telehealth calls). Anxiety, functional impairment, and autism features significantly declined across therapy, without differences between groups. High satisfaction was reported in both groups, though significantly higher satisfaction ratings were reported in standard-contact CBT. Responder rates were 69% of completers at posttreatment (70% in standard contact, 68% in low contact) and 86% at 3-month follow-up (86% in standard contact, 87% in low contact). Low-contact CBT was estimated to incur an average cost of $755.70 per family compared with $1,978.34 in standard-contact CBT. Parent-led CBT with minimal or standard therapist contact both appear to be effective CBT delivery formats for autistic youth with anxiety disorders, with significant cost savings for low-contact CBT.

Abstract
Family accommodation (e.g., reassurance, modifying routines, assisting avoidance) has not been explored among youth with misophonia but may have important clinical and intervention implications. We examined family accommodation in 102 children and adolescents with interview-confirmed misophonia and compared its frequency and content to family accommodation in 95 children and adolescents with anxiety disorders. Findings showed that family accommodation was ubiquitous in pediatric misophonia and may be even more frequent than in youth with anxiety disorders. Assisting the child, participating in misophonia-related behaviors, and modifying family routines were endorsed by more than 70% of parents of children with misophonia. Further, compared to parents of children with anxiety disorders, parents of children with misophonia more frequently reported child distress and anger when they did not accommodate. Family accommodation was moderately to strongly associated with misophonia severity even when accounting for co-occurring internalizing and externalizing symptoms and sociodemographic factors. This first study of family accommodation in pediatric misophonia suggests accommodation may be an important clinical feature. A notable study limitation is that the measure of misophonia did not delineate between adaptive versus maladaptive accommodations. Excessive and maladaptive accommodation may be one potential candidate to target in interventions when considered within a broader treatment plan. Importantly, adaptive accommodations should also be considered in day-to-day management if they improve functioning and quality of life.

Abstract
INTRODUCTION Expert consensus operationalized treatment response and remission in obsessive-compulsive disorder (OCD) as a Yale-Brown Obsessive-Compulsive Scale (Y-BOCS) reduction ≥35% and score ≤12 with ≤2 on Clinical Global Impressions Improvement (CGI-I) and Severity (CGI-S) scales, respectively. However, there has been scant empirical evidence supporting these definitions. METHODS We conducted a systematic review and an individual participant data meta-analysis of randomized-controlled trials (RCTs) in adults with OCD to determine optimal Y-BOCS thresholds for response and remission. We estimated pooled sensitivity/specificity for each percent reduction threshold (response) or posttreatment score (remission) to determine response and remission defined by a CGI-I and CGI-S ≤ 2, respectively. RESULTS Individual participant data from 25 of 94 eligible RCTs (1235 participants) were included. The optimal threshold for response was ≥30% Y-BOCS reduction and for remission was ≤15 posttreatment Y-BOCS. However, differences in sensitivity and specificity between the optimal and nearby thresholds for response and remission were small with some uncertainty demonstrated by the confidence ellipses. CONCLUSION While the empirically derived Y-BOCS thresholds in our meta-analysis differ from expert consensus, given the predominance of data from more recent trials of OCD, which involved more refractory participants and novel treatment modalities as opposed to first-line therapies, we recommend the continued use of the consensus definitions.

Abstract
Given diverse symptom expression and high rates of comorbid conditions, the present study explored underlying commonalities among OCD-affected children and adolescents to better conceptualize disorder presentation and associated features. Data from 830 OCD-affected participants presenting to OCD specialty centers was aggregated. Dependent mixture modeling was used to examine latent clusters based on their age- and gender adjusted symptom severity (as measured by the Children's Yale-Brown Obsessive-Compulsive Scale; CY-BOCS), symptom type (as measured by factor scores calculated from the CY-BOCS symptom checklist), and comorbid diagnoses (as assessed via diagnostic interviews). Fit statistics favored a four-cluster model with groups distinguished primarily by symptom expression and comorbidity type. Fit indices for 3-7 cluster models were only marginally different and characteristics of the clusters remained largely stable between solutions with small clusters of distinct presentations added in more complex models. Rather than identifying a single classification system, the findings support the utility of integrating dimensional, developmental, and transdiagnostic information in the conceptualization of OCD-affected children and adolescents. Identified clusters point to the centrality of contamination concerns to OCD, relationships between broader symptom expression and higher levels of comorbidity, and the potential for complex/neurodevelopmental presentations.

Abstract
The ongoing debate within neuroethics concerning the degree to which neuromodulation such as deep brain stimulation (DBS) changes the personality, identity, and agency (PIA) of patients has paid relatively little attention to the perspectives of prospective patients. Even less attention has been given to pediatric populations. To understand patients' views about identity changes due to DBS in obsessive-compulsive disorder (OCD), the authors conducted and analyzed semistructured interviews with adolescent patients with OCD and their parents/caregivers. Patients were asked about projected impacts to PIA generally due to DBS. All patient respondents and half of caregivers reported that DBS would impact patient self-identity in significant ways. For example, many patients expressed how DBS could positively impact identity by allowing them to explore their identities free from OCD. Others voiced concerns that DBS-related resolution of OCD might negatively impact patient agency and authenticity. Half of patients expressed that DBS may positively facilitate social access through relieving symptoms, while half indicated that DBS could increase social stigma. These views give insights into how to approach decision-making and informed consent if DBS for OCD becomes available for adolescents. They also offer insights into adolescent experiences of disability identity and "normalcy" in the context of OCD.

Abstract
PURPOSE This study seeks to examine the relationship between anxiety-symptom severity and sleep behaviors in autistic children receiving cognitive behavioral therapy (CBT). METHODS We conducted a secondary-data analysis from a sample of 93 autistic youth, 4 to 14 years, participating in 24 weeks of CBT. Clinicians completed the Pediatric Anxiety Rating Scale (PARS) and parents completed the Children's Sleep Habits Questionnaire, Abbreviated/Short Form (CSHQ-SF) at baseline, mid-treatment, post-treatment and 3 months post-treatment. Mediation analysis evaluated the role of anxiety symptoms in mediating the effect of time in treatment on sleep. RESULTS There was a negative association between time in treatment and scores on the CSHQ-SF (b = - 3.23, SE = 0.493, t = - 6.553, p < 0.001). Increased time in treatment was associated with decreased anxiety (b = - 4.66, SE = 0.405, t = - 11.507, p < 0.001), and anxiety symptoms decreased with CSHQ-SF scores (b = 0.322, SE = 0.112, t = 2.869, p = 0.005). The indirect effect of time in treatment on CSHQ-SF scores through PARS reduction was negative, but not statistically significant. CONCLUSION Increased time in CBT was associated with decreased anxiety severity and improved sleep behaviors. Reductions in anxiety symptoms may mediate improvements in sleep problems, but larger sample sizes are necessary to explore this further.

Abstract
Brief exposure to traumatic memories using script-driven imagery (SDI) has been proposed as a promising treatment for posttraumatic stress disorder (PTSD). This study investigated the effect of SDI plus active versus sham deep transcranial magnetic stimulation (TMS) in a secondary analysis of a randomized controlled trial for adults with PTSD (N = 134). Linguistic features of scripts and self-reported distress during a 12-session deep TMS treatment protocol were examined as they related to (a) baseline PTSD symptom severity, (b) trauma characteristics, and (c) treatment outcomes. Linguistic Inquiry and Word Count (LIWC) software was used to analyze the following linguistic features of SDIs: negative emotion, authenticity, and cognitive processing. More use of negative emotion words was associated with less severe self-reported and clinician-rated baseline PTSD symptom severity, r = -.18, p = .038. LIWC features did not differ based on index trauma type, range: F(3, 125) = 0.29-0.49, ps = .688-.831. Between-session reductions in self-reported distress across SDI trials predicted PTSD symptom improvement across both conditions at 5-week, B = -15.68, p = .010, and 9-week endpoints, B = -16.38, p = .011. Initial self-reported distress and linguistic features were not associated with treatment outcomes. The findings suggest that individuals with PTSD who experience between-session habituation to SDI-related distress are likely to experience a corresponding improvement in PTSD symptoms.

Abstract
BACKGROUND Major depressive disorder (MDD) is common in youth and among the most frequent comorbid disorders in pediatric obsessive-compulsive disorder (OCD), but it is unclear whether the presence of OCD affects the symptom presentation of MDD in youth. METHODS A sample of youth with OCD and MDD (n = 124) and a sample of youth with MDD but no OCD (n = 673) completed the Patient Health Questionnaire for Adolescents (PHQ-A). The overall and symptom-level presentation of MDD were examined using group comparisons and network analysis. RESULTS Youth with MDD and OCD, compared to those with MDD and no OCD, had more severe MDD (Cohen's d = 0.39) and more reported moderate to severe depression (75 % vs 61 %). When accounting for demographic variables and the overall severity of MDD, those with comorbid OCD reported lower levels of anhedonia and more severe difficulties with psychomotor retardation/agitation. No significant differences in the interconnections among symptoms emerged. LIMITATIONS Data were cross-sectional and self-reported, gold standard diagnostic tools were not used to assess OCD, and the sample size for the group with MDD and OCD was relatively small yielding low statistical power for network analysis. CONCLUSIONS Youth with MDD and OCD have more severe MDD than those with MDD and no OCD and they experience more psychomotor issues and less anhedonia, which may relate to the behavioral activation characteristic of OCD.

Abstract
BACKGROUND Obsessive compulsive disorder (OCD) is effectively treated with exposure and response prevention (ERP), yet very few veterans receive ERP for OCD within the Veterans Health Administration (VHA). Veterans are a clinically complex population, and no prior research has evaluated the effectiveness of ERP in veterans with OCD or comorbid OCD and posttraumatic stress disorder (PTSD). Given the limited accessibility of ERP-trained providers within VHA, assessment of video telehealth (VTH) delivery of ERP is warranted. METHODS A sample of 160 veterans with OCD (80 diagnosed with comorbid PTSD) will be randomly assigned to receive up to 16 sessions of ERP or a stress management training control delivered via VTH. Assessments will occur at baseline, posttreatment, and 6-month follow-up. The primary outcome will evaluate the impact of ERP on participants' functioning, and secondary outcomes will include quality of life and OCD symptoms. At posttreatment, qualitative interviews with veterans, clinicians, and administrators will explore barriers and facilitators to treatment delivery, and the implementation potential of ERP. CONCLUSIONS Results will provide direction for the treatment of OCD and comorbid PTSD in veterans, as well as guidance for future implementation efforts for ERP within VHA. Abstract
BACKGROUND The Patient-Reported Outcomes Measurement Information System (PROMIS) measure, which assesses past week status of seven domains (physical function mobility, anxiety, depressive symptoms, fatigue, peer relationships, pain interference, and pain intensity), represents a new paradigm using patient-reported outcomes. We used a data-driven approach with PROMIS to identify subgroups of youths receiving depression treatment. METHODS Youths (n = 721) enrolled in the Texas Youth Depression and Suicide Research Network who completed the PROMIS were analyzed. Latent class analyses (LCAs) identified subgroups and compared their baseline clinical/sociodemographic features. RESULTS Compared to population norms, our sample had worse than average physical function, anxiety, depression, fatigue, and pain interference. Using LCA, four subgroups were identified: 1) lower symptom severity and higher physical functioning (14.6 %); 2) higher symptom burden, higher pain interference/intensity, and lower physical functioning (52.7 %); 3) higher symptom burden, higher pain interference/intensity, but with higher physical functioning (9.2 %); and 4) higher symptom burden, but lower physical functioning and pain interference/intensity (23.6 %). Group 3 demonstrated higher resilience than Group 2. In contrast, Group 2 had higher anxiety than Group 4. LIMITATIONS Individuals may have different symptom profiles due to the observational nature of the study. Replication of these subgroups may be difficult, as future samples may differ in these characteristics. Further work may demonstrate the stability of these groups. CONCLUSIONS A data-driven analysis identified a small but significant subgroup with high physical functioning despite high symptom burden and pain, and this group reported higher resilience. Resilience-enhancing interventions may help improve functional outcomes in depressed youth.

Abstract
Background Artificial intelligence (AI)-based computer perception technologies (e.g., digital phenotyping and affective computing) promise to transform clinical approaches to personalized care in psychiatry and beyond by offering more objective measures of emotional states and behavior, enabling precision treatment, diagnosis, and symptom monitoring. At the same time, passive and continuous nature by which they often collect data from patients in non-clinical settings raises ethical issues related to privacy and self-determination. Little is known about how such concerns may be exacerbated by the integration of neural data, as parallel advances in computer perception, AI, and neurotechnology enable new insights into subjective states. Here, we present findings from a multi-site NCATS-funded study of ethical considerations for translating computer perception into clinical care and contextualize them within the neuroethics and neurorights literatures. Methods We conducted qualitative interviews with patients (n = 20), caregivers (n = 20), clinicians (n = 12), developers (n = 12), and clinician developers (n = 2) regarding their perspective toward using PC in clinical care. Transcripts were analyzed in MAXQDA using Thematic Content Analysis. Results Stakeholder groups voiced concerns related to (1) perceived invasiveness of passive and continuous data collection in private settings; (2) data protection and security and the potential for negative downstream/future impacts on patients of unintended disclosure; and (3) ethical issues related to patients' limited versus hyper awareness of passive and continuous data collection and monitoring. Clinicians and developers highlighted that these concerns may be exacerbated by the integration of neural data with other computer perception data. Discussion Our findings suggest that the integration of neurotechnologies with existing computer perception technologies raises novel concerns around dignity-related and other harms (e.g., stigma, discrimination) that stem from data security threats and the growing potential for reidentification of sensitive data. Further, our findings suggest that patients' awareness and preoccupation with feeling monitored via computer sensors ranges from hypo- to hyper-awareness, with either extreme accompanied by ethical concerns (consent vs. anxiety and preoccupation). These results highlight the need for systematic research into how best to implement these technologies into clinical care in ways that reduce disruption, maximize patient benefits, and mitigate long-term risks associated with the passive collection of sensitive emotional, behavioral and neural data.

Abstract
BACKGROUND Misophonia is a complex condition characterized by extreme emotional distress in response to specific sounds or specific visual stimuli. Despite a growing body of clinical and neuroscientific literature, the etiology of this condition remains unclear. Hyperarousal, that is, a state of heightened alertness and disinhibition, as a core feature of misophonia is supported by behavioral and neuroimaging literature and might represent a viable clinical target for the development of both behavioral and pharmacological interventions. The aim of this study was to investigate how hyperarousal might be linked to neurocognitive processes associated with vigilance and stimulus discrimination in youth with misophonia. METHODS We compared 72 children and adolescents with misophonia (13.74 ± 2.44 years) (64 % female) and 89 children and adolescents with anxiety (12.35 ± 2.57 years) (58.4 % female) on behavioral and signal detection performance of the immediate memory task (IMT). Anxiety patients were used as a clinical control group to distinguish attentional processes specific for misophonia. RESULTS Both groups demonstrated similar behavioral performance, including response rate and reaction time. However, misophonia was associated with elevated stimulus discrimination (d prime), which in turn was positively correlated with the severity of misophonia trigger reports. CONCLUSIONS Our findings are in line with previous cognitive and neuroimaging studies, and support an arousal-based model of misophonia, where individuals with misophonia experience a state of heightened vigilance, being more aware of stimuli in the environment. Our findings provide a neurocognitive basis for future study of neurochemical imaging that might further progress towards clinical targets.

Abstract
There is a tremendous need for brief, valid, and free assessments of anxiety in child mental healthcare. The goal of this study was to determine the psychometric properties of two such measures, the GAD-7 and PROMIS-Anxiety-4a, in 1000 children, adolescents, and young adults (8-20 years-old) with depression and/or suicidality. The GAD-7, the PROMIS-Anxiety-4a, and other validated assessments of anxiety, physical functioning, and psychiatric diagnoses were completed. Confirmatory factor analyses showed an acceptable fit for a single factor in both measures via all indices but the RMSEA. They demonstrated measurement invariance across pre-adolescents (8-12 years-old) and adolescents and emerging adults (13-20 years-old), though scalar invariance was not observed for the GAD-7. Both measures showed strong convergent validity, GAD-7: r = 0.68; PROMIS-Anxiety-4a: r = 0.75, divergent validity with a measure of physical function, GAD-7: r = -0.24; PROMIS-Anxiety-4a: r = -0.28, good internal consistency, ω = 0.89 for both, and high test-retest reliability, GAD-7: r = 0.69; PROMIS-Anxiety-4a: r = 0.71. Both measures also showed acceptable sensitivity and specificity in detecting the presence of any anxiety disorder, GAD-7 cut-off score of 10: AUC = 0.75; PROMIS-Anxiety-4a cutoff score of 12: AUC = 0.79. The GAD-7 correlated similarly with the Screen for Child Anxiety Related Disorders total score and generalized anxiety subscale, and also showed similar diagnostic sensitivity and specificity when used to detect the presence of any anxiety disorder vs. generalized anxiety disorder specifically. Results suggest that both of these brief, publicly available instruments are valid and reliable assessments of anxiety among youth in treatment for depression and/or suicidality.

Abstract
OBJECTIVE To examine the efficacy of the parent-led intervention Supportive Parenting for Anxious Childhood Emotions (SPACE) relative to a low-dose version of the protocol among children and adolescents with clinically significant anxiety and/or obsessive-compulsive disorder (OCD). METHOD 68 youth (7-17) with anxiety/OCD and their parents were randomized to receive 12 weekly telehealth SPACE sessions (SPACE-Standard) or bibliotherapy plus 4 telehealth sessions over 12 weeks (SPACE-light). After screening, assessments were conducted via videoconferencing at baseline, post-treatment, and one-month follow-up. Independent evaluators were blind to treatment condition. RESULTS Treatment condition did not predict whether a participant responded to the intervention (SPACE-Standard = 70%; SPACE-Light = 68%), nor was treatment condition a predictor of anxiety severity, parent-reported anxiety, or parent-/child-reported functional impairment at post-treatment or one-month follow-up. Youth in SPACE-Light self-reported higher post-treatment anxiety than youth in SPACE-standard, though this was no longer significant at one-month follow-up. Parent-reported family accommodation total change scores were associated with anxiety severity at post-treatment across both arms. CONCLUSION This is the second randomized controlled trial (RCT) evaluating SPACE and provides further support for the efficacy of this intervention both in standard and low-dose formats. This study provides support for parent-led anxiety treatment targeting family accommodation as a primary mechanism of change and extends evidence of efficacy to a more clinically diverse sample. Abstract
BACKGROUND Caregiver behaviors such as family accommodation (FA) are negatively reinforced by reduced distress in the short term, but ultimately maintain symptoms. It is important to explore the role of FA on symptoms and impairment. The current study examined the relationship among FA, posttraumatic stress symptoms (PTSS), and functional impairment in a sample of children and their caregivers who completed trauma treatment. METHOD Participants included 183 children and their caregivers (M age = 7.89; 55.19 % female; 73.22 % non-Hispanic; 51.37 % White). Data consisted of parent-reported measures collected at baseline, post-treatment, and 12-month follow-up from a randomized control trial (RCT) comparing Stepped Care CBT for Children after Trauma and Trauma-Focused Cognitive Behavior Therapy (TF-CBT). Correlational, mediation, and hierarchical linear regression analyses were conducted to test the interrelationships among FA, child PTSS, and child functional impairment. RESULTS FA was significantly, positively associated with total PTSS and functional impairment at baseline. Baseline FA partially mediated the relationship between baseline total PTSS and baseline functional impairment. Lastly, greater pre- to post-treatment changes in FA were mostly associated with relevant outcome variables at post-treatment and 12-month follow-up. LIMITATIONS Study limitations include use of a single informant, cross-sectional data analysis, lack of differentiation among trauma types, concerns regarding generalizability. CONCLUSION Assessing FA may be a helpful tool in better understanding how child PTSS relates to functional impairment following exposure to trauma. This study is clinically relevant it offers insight on the relationship among FA, PTSS, and functional impairment for families involved in trauma treatment.

Abstract
Osteogenesis imperfecta (OI) is a genetic disorder characterized by bone fragility and fractures, short stature, dental abnormalities, hearing loss, scoliosis, and chronic pain. Despite a growing literature on the functional outcomes of OI, limited research has explicitly examined the psychosocial outcomes of pain within OI. Adults with OI (N = 15) were interviewed to understand pain-related experiences through a thematic analysis of semi-structured interview data. Research team members, genetic research experts, and OI clinicians developed an interview guide focused on topics related to pain and mental health challenges. Participants' transcripts were coded by two independent coders; codes were then merged across coders and quotation outputs were subsequently abstracted (paraphrased then thematically classified) to identify common themes. Themes related to pain management variability regarding pain type, pain risk management and accessibility, pain outcomes (e.g., behavior, cognitive, affective), and pain exacerbating factors (e.g., individual, contextual) were identified. Participants reported chronic and acute pain, and despite the inaccessibility and stigmatization of pain medications (e.g., opioids), pharmacological treatments were the most common pain management approach. Participants reported negative pain outcomes, such as limited daily functioning and activity participation, fear, anger, anxiety, depression, and difficulty concentrating. Lastly, participants suggested that lack of physician and community knowledge on chronic pain in OI indirectly exacerbates both subjective pain intensity and outcomes. Although limited by a small, nondiverse sample, the current study provides valuable exploration of the unique pain experiences of adults with OI that may have implications for proactive management, treatment development, and clinician training.

Abstract
The aim of this study was to examine worsening of OCD symptoms after childbirth in individuals seeking assessment or treatment of OCD. The postpartum period may make parents biologically and psychologically vulnerable to OCD symptoms. Participants included 222 parents with OCD who completed surveys through a self-help website. Most women and almost half of men with self-reported OCD reported an increase in OCD symptoms following childbirth. Retrospective report of perceived worsening of OCD symptoms after childbirth was associated with more aggressive obsessions for both men and women, in comparison to individuals whose OCD symptoms did not worsen around childbirth. Women whose OCD symptoms worsened after childbirth reported more impairment in social functioning than individuals whose symptoms did not worsen. These results highlight the need to develop a better understanding of aggressive obsessions in parents, and improve education about prevalence, content, assessment, and intervention for aggression-focused intrusive thoughts.

Abstract
BACKGROUND Evidence suggests that depressive symptoms tend to improve concurrently with obsessive-compulsive disorder (OCD) symptoms during cognitive behavioral therapy (CBT), despite depression not being the primary target of intervention. Studies examining the temporal or mediational relationships of OCD and depressive symptoms have indicated a bidirectional relationship, as prior levels of OCD symptoms influenced subsequent levels of depression, and vice versa. Deep transcranial magnetic stimulation (dTMS) has recently emerged as a treatment option for OCD. Whether dTMS affects depression symptoms similarly to CBT remains to be examined. METHODS The current study employed a random intercept cross-lagged panel model (RI-CLPM) to examine the relationship of OCD and depression symptoms in 94 treatment refractory patients, undergoing dTMS or sham treatment. RESULTS Both OCD and depression symptoms improved significantly. However, a stable, cross-lagged relationship between the variables was not supported. Changes in one symptom domain could not be used to predict the other. LIMITATIONS The present study was conducted in a treatment refractory population, meaning the present findings may not generalize to treatment naïve patients or those with less severe OCD symptoms. It is unclear whether the study was sufficiently powered to detect the effects of interest, and this concern also meant that examining the dTMS and sham groups independently was not feasible. CONCLUSIONS When treating OCD with dTMS, depression symptoms appear likely to diminish but should be monitored throughout, and additional interventions applied if needed.

Abstract
This trial examined stepped-care cognitive-behavioral treatment (CBT) among 96 autistic youth with co-occurring anxiety. Step 1 included an open trial of parent-led, therapist-guided bibliotherapy. Step 2 was family-based CBT for those who did not respond to Step 1 or maintenance for those who did. Eighteen participants (28%) who completed Step 1 responded. Responders reported significantly lower pre-treatment anxiety, internalizing symptoms, and functional impairment than non-responders. After Steps 1 and 2, 80% of completers (55% intent-to-treat) were responders. Anxiety, impairment, and ASD-related impairments significantly improved. Youth in maintenance experienced faster improvement through post-treatment, though there were no group differences at 3-month-follow-up. A stepped approach may help some individuals in Step 1, particularly those who are less anxious.

Abstract
Genetic and non-genetic factors contribute to obsessive-compulsive disorder (OCD), with strong evidence of familial clustering. Genomic studies in psychiatry have used the concepts of families that are "simplex" (one affected) versus "multiplex" (multiple affected). Our study compares demographic and clinical data from OCD probands in simplex and multiplex families to uncover potential differences. We analyzed 994 OCD probands (501 multiplex, 493 simplex) from the Brazilian Research Consortium on Obsessive-Compulsive Spectrum Disorders (C-TOC). Clinicians administered the Structured Clinical Interview for DSM-IV (SCID-IV) to diagnose, Yale-Brown Obsessive-Compulsive Scale (Y-BOCS) to assess severity, and Dimensional Yale-Brown Obsessive-Compulsive Scale (DY-BOCS) to assess symptom dimensionality. Demographics, clinical history, and family data were collected. Compared to simplex probands, multiplex probands had earlier onset, higher sexual/religious and hoarding dimensions severity, increased comorbidity with other obsessive-compulsive-related disorders (OCRD), and higher family history of psychiatric disorders. These comparisons provide the first insights into demographic and clinical differences between Latin American simplex and multiplex families with OCD. Distinct clinical patterns may suggest diverse genetic and environmental influences. Further research is needed to clarify these differences, which have implications for symptom monitoring and management.

Abstract
Persistent tic disorders (PTD) such as Tourette's syndrome (TS) are common childhood-onset neurodevelopmental disorders. Stigmatization of individuals with these disorders remains an ongoing problem. The purpose of this scoping review is to serve as an updated review of the research regarding stigmatization in youth with PTD since the publication of the original systematic review about this topic in 2016. The electronic databases Embase, Web of Science, PubMed, PsycINFO, and CINAHL were searched. Of the 4751 initial articles screened after removing duplications, 47 studies met the inclusion criteria. The studies were examined under the social-ecological stigmatization model, which helps categorize stigmatization into individual, interpersonal, community, and structural levels and serves as a broader definition of stigmatization than the previous systematic review. On the individual level, youth with PTD had lower self-esteem than peers, often leading to fear of future stigmatization, avoidant behaviors, and self-stigmatization. They also experienced higher rates of bullying and other forms of abuse than peers at the interpersonal level. At the community level, youth with PTD faced discriminatory environments in school and work and limited availability of community services and healthcare access. At the structural level, knowledge about PTD was limited in the general population, often about the limited portrayals of PTD in the media. We hope that the broader scope of this review serves to help inform future efforts to decrease the stigmatization faced by this group.

Abstract
INTRODUCTION Childhood dystonia is often nonresponsive to medications, and refractory cases are increasingly being treated with deep brain stimulation (DBS). However, many have noted that there is little consensus about when DBS should be offered, and there has been little examination of clinicians' decision-making process when determining whether to offer DBS for childhood dystonia. OBJECTIVES This study aimed to identify and examine the factors considered by pediatric movement disorder specialists before offering DBS. MATERIALS AND METHODS Semistructured interviews (N = 29) with pediatric dystonia clinicians were conducted, transcribed, and coded. Using thematic content analysis, nine central themes were identified when clinicians were asked about key factors, clinical factors, and psychosocial factors considered before offering pediatric DBS. RESULTS Clinicians identified nine main factors. Five of these were classified primarily as clinical factors: early intervention and younger age (raised by 86% of respondents), disease progression and symptom severity (83%), etiology and genetic status (79%), clinicians' perceived risks and benefits of DBS for the patient (79%), and exhaustion of other treatment options (55%). The remaining four were classified primarily as psychosocial factors: social and family support (raised by 97% of respondents), patient and caregiver expectations about outcomes and understanding of DBS treatment (90%), impact of dystonia on quality of life (69%), and financial resources and access to care (31%). CONCLUSIONS Candidacy determinations, in this context, are complicated by an interrelation of clinical and psychosocial factors that contribute to the decision. There is potential for bias when considering family support and quality of life. Uncertainty of outcomes related to the etiology of dystonia makes candidacy judgments challenging. More systematic examination of the characteristics and criteria used to identify pediatric patients with dystonia who can significantly benefit from DBS is necessary to develop clear guidelines and promote the well-being of these children.

Abstract
OBJECTIVE Anxiety and depression often coexist in youth and share overlapping symptomatology; however, little is known about the comorbidity of anxiety and depression in autistic youth. This study explores (1) the frequency of depressive symptoms among autistic children with clinically significant anxiety, (2) clinical variables that may be associated with elevated depressive symptoms, and (3) whether pretreatment depressive symptoms predict cognitive behavioral therapy (CBT) outcomes for anxiety. METHOD Children aged 7 to 13 years (N = 87) and their parents participated in a randomized controlled trial comparing 2 versions of a parent-led, telehealth-delivered CBT program. Parents and children completed a variety of clinical assessments and self-report questionnaires before and after treatment. RESULTS Fifty-seven percent of the child sample reported experiencing elevated depressive symptoms while roughly 20% of parents reported elevated depressive symptoms in their child. A strong association between anxiety and depression was found. Heightened feelings of loneliness, per child report, and functional impairment, per parent report, were found to be uniquely associated with elevated depressive symptoms. Finally, depressive symptoms were not a significant predictor of CBT outcomes for anxiety. CONCLUSION Findings suggest high degrees of comorbidity between anxiety and depression among autistic children and that feelings of loneliness, anxiety, and functional impairment may be early indicators of mood-related concerns. Further research is needed to determine the full extent of the association between anxiety and depression and additional options for treating depression in autistic children.

Abstract
Obsessive-compulsive disorder (OCD) is a debilitating psychiatric disorder. Worldwide, its prevalence is ~2% and its etiology is mostly unknown. Identifying biological factors contributing to OCD will elucidate underlying mechanisms and might contribute to improved treatment outcomes. Genomic studies of OCD are beginning to reveal long-sought risk loci, but >95% of the cases currently in analysis are of homogenous European ancestry. If not addressed, this Eurocentric bias will result in OCD genomic findings being more accurate for individuals of European ancestry than other ancestries, thereby contributing to health disparities in potential future applications of genomics. In this study protocol paper, we describe the Latin American Trans-ancestry INitiative for OCD genomics (LATINO, https://www.latinostudy.org). LATINO is a new network of investigators from across Latin America, the United States, and Canada who have begun to collect DNA and clinical data from 5000 richly phenotyped OCD cases of Latin American ancestry in a culturally sensitive and ethical manner. In this project, we will utilize trans-ancestry genomic analyses to accelerate the identification of OCD risk loci, fine-map putative causal variants, and improve the performance of polygenic risk scores in diverse populations. We will also capitalize on rich clinical data to examine the genetics of treatment response, biologically plausible OCD subtypes, and symptom dimensions. Additionally, LATINO will help elucidate the diversity of the clinical presentations of OCD across cultures through various trainings developed and offered in collaboration with Latin American investigators. We believe this study will advance the important goal of global mental health discovery and equity.

Abstract
BACKGROUND American youth are seriously impacted by depression and suicide. The Texas Youth Depression and Suicide Research Network (TX-YDSRN) Participant Registry Study was initiated in 2020 to develop predictive models for treatment outcomes in youth with depression and/or suicidality. This report presents the study rationale, design and baseline characteristics of the first 1000 participants. METHODS TX-YDSRN consists of the Network Hub (coordinating center), 12 medical school "Nodes" (manage/implement study), each with 1-5 primary care, inpatient, and/or outpatient Sub-Sites (recruitment, data collection). Participants are 8-20-year-olds who receive treatment or screen positive for depression and/or suicidality. Baseline data include mood and suicidality symptoms, associated comorbidities, treatment history, services used, and social determinants of health. Subsequent assessments occur every two months for 24 months. RESULTS Among 1000 participants, 68.7 % were 12-17 years, 24.6 % were ≥ 18 years, and 6.7 % were < 12. Overall, 36.8 % were non-Hispanic Caucasian, 73.4 % were female, and 79.9 % had a primary depressive disorder. Nearly half of the sample reported ≥1 suicide attempt, with rates similar in youth 12-17 years old (49.9 %) and those 18 years and older (45.5 %); 29.9 % of children <12 reported at least one suicide attempt. Depression and anxiety scores were in the moderate-severe range for all age groups (Patient Health Questionnaire for Adolescents [PHQ-A]: 12.9 ± 6.4; Generalized Anxiety Disorder [GAD-7]: 11.3 ± 5.9). LIMITATIONS The sample includes youth who are receiving depression care at enrollment and may not be representative of non-diagnosed, non-treatment seeking youth. CONCLUSIONS The TX-YDSRN is one of the largest prospective longitudinal cohort registries designed to develop predictive models for outcome trajectories based on disorder heterogeneity, social determinants of health, and treatment availability.

Abstract
OBJECTIVE Cognitive-behavioral therapy (CBT) is an effective treatment for anxiety in youth with autism spectrum disorder (ASD). However, research has yet to examine what cognitive characteristics may influence treatment response. The current study investigated decision-making ability and social cognition as potential (a) predictors of differential treatment response to two versions of CBT and (b) moderators of the effect of treatment condition. METHOD The study included 148 children (mean age = 9.8 years) with interfering anxiety and a diagnosis of ASD who were enrolled in a randomized clinical trial comparing two versions of CBT for anxiety (standard and adapted for ASD). Participants completed pretreatment measures of decision-making ability (adapted Iowa Gambling Task) and social cognition (Strange Stories) and analyses tested whether task performance predicted treatment response across and between (moderation) treatment conditions. RESULTS Our findings indicate that decision-making ability moderated treatment outcomes in youth with ASD and anxiety, with a better decision-making performance being associated with higher post-treatment anxiety scores for those who received standard, not adapted, CBT. CONCLUSIONS Children with ASD and anxiety who are more sensitive to reward contingencies and reinforcement may benefit more from adapted CBT approaches that work more explicitly with reward.

Abstract
Misophonia is an often chronic condition characterized by strong, unpleasant emotional reactions when exposed to specific auditory or visual triggers. While not currently defined within existing classification systems, and not clearly fitting within the framework of extant psychiatric conditions, misophonia has historically been studied most frequently within the context of obsessive-compulsive and related disorders. Internalizing and externalizing psychiatric symptoms are common in misophonia, but specific factors that confer risk for these symptoms remain unknown. The present cross-sectional study examined whether sensory sensitivity and cognitive emotion regulation facets are associated with co-occurring internalizing and externalizing symptoms in 102 youth with misophonia aged 8-17 years (Nfemales = 69). Participants completed self-report assessments of misophonia severity, sensory sensitivity, cognitive emotion regulation, and emotional-behavioral functioning. In the final model, controlling for all variables, multiple linear regression analyses revealed that sensory sensitivity and age were significant predictors of internalizing symptoms, while sensory sensitivity and the other-blame cognitive emotion regulation facet were significant predictors of externalizing symptoms. Further, findings demonstrated that the positive reappraisal cognitive emotion regulation facet moderated the effect of misophonia severity on internalizing symptoms. Results highlight a strong, consistent relation between sensory sensitivities (beyond sound sensitivity) and psychiatric symptoms in misophonic youth. Further research is necessary to determine mechanisms and clinical variables impacting internalizing and externalizing symptoms within youth with misophonia.

Abstract
Introduction Deep brain stimulation (DBS) is utilized to treat pediatric refractory dystonia and its use in pediatric patients is expected to grow. One important question concerns the impact of hope and unrealistic optimism on decision-making, especially in "last resort" intervention scenarios such as DBS for refractory conditions. Objective This study examined stakeholder experiences and perspectives on hope and unrealistic optimism in the context of decision-making about DBS for childhood dystonia and provides insights for clinicians seeking to implement effective communication strategies. Materials and Methods Semi-structured interviews with clinicians (n = 29) and caregivers (n = 44) were conducted, transcribed, and coded. Results Using thematic content analysis, four major themes from clinician interviews and five major themes from caregiver interviews related to hopes and expectations were identified. Clinicians expressed concerns about caregiver false hopes (86%, 25/29) and desperation (68.9%, 20/29) in light of DBS being a last resort. As a result, 68.9% of clinicians (20/29) expressed that they intentionally tried to lower caregiver expectations about DBS outcomes. Clinicians also expressed concern that, on the flip side, unrealistic pessimism drives away some patients who might otherwise benefit from DBS (34.5%, 10/29). Caregivers viewed DBS as the last option that they had to try (61.3%, 27/44), and 73% of caregivers (32/44) viewed themselves as having high hopes but reasonable expectations. Fewer than half (43%, 19/44) expressed that they struggled setting outcome expectations due to the uncertainty of DBS, and 50% of post-DBS caregivers (14/28) expressed some negative feelings post treatment due to unmet expectations. 43% of caregivers (19/44) had experiences with clinicians who tried to set low expectations about the potential benefits of DBS. Conclusion Thoughtful clinician-stakeholder discussion is needed to ensure realistic outcome expectations.

Abstract
Approximately 10-20% of children with obsessive-compulsive disorder (OCD) have treatment-resistant presentations, and there is likely interest in developing interventions for this patient group, which may include deep brain stimulation (DBS). The World Society for Stereotactic and Functional Neurosurgery has argued that at least two successful randomized controlled trials should be available before DBS treatment for a psychiatric disorder is considered "established." The FDA approved DBS for adults with treatment-resistant OCD under a humanitarian device exemption (HDE) in 2009, which requires that a device be used to manage or treat a condition impacting 8,000 or fewer patients annually in the United States. DBS is currently offered to children ages 7 and older with treatment-resistant dystonia under an HDE. Ethical and empirical work are needed to evaluate whether and under what conditions it might be appropriate to offer DBS for treatment-resistant childhood OCD. To address this gap, we report qualitative data from semi-structured interviews with 25 clinicians with expertise in this area. First, we report clinician perspectives on acceptable levels of evidence to offer DBS in this patient population. Second, we describe their perspectives on institutional policies or protocols that might be needed to effectively provide care for this patient population.

Abstract
BACKGROUND Misophonia is characterized by intense emotional reactions to specific sounds or visual stimuli and typically onsets during childhood. An obstacle for research and clinical practice is that no comprehensively evaluated measures for pediatric misophonia exist. METHODS In a sample of 102 youth meeting the proposed diagnostic criteria of misophonia, we evaluated the child and parent-proxy versions of the self-reported Misophonia Assessment Questionnaire (MAQ; assessing broad aspects of misophonia) and the child version of the Amsterdam Misophonia Scale (A-MISO-S; assessing misophonia severity). Confirmatory and exploratory factor analysis were used to examine factor structures of the measures. Further, child-parent agreement on the MAQ and associations between both measures and misophonia-related impairment, quality of life, and misophonia-related school interference were examined to evaluate aspects of convergent validity. RESULTS For both youth- and parent-ratings, four MAQ factors emerged: pessimism, distress, interference, and non-recognition. A-MISO-S showed a unidimensional structure, but the item 'effort to resist' did not load significantly onto the unidimensional factor. Good child-parent agreement on the MAQ scales were found and both MAQ and A-MISO-S were moderately to strongly associated with misophonia-related impairment, quality of life (inverse association), and misophonia-related school interference. LIMITATIONS MAQ and A-MISO-S assess sensitivity to auditory but not visual stimuli, the sample size was modest, and repeated assessments were not conducted. CONCLUSIONS The combination of MAQ and A-MISO-S shows promise as a multidimensional assessment approach for pediatric misophonia. Future evaluations should include known-groups validity, screening performance, and sensitivity to change in symptom severity.

Abstract
Childhood obsessive-compulsive disorder (OCD) is among the most prevalent and disabling mental health conditions affecting children and adolescents. Although the distress and burden associated with childhood OCD are well documented and empirically supported treatments are available, there remains an unacceptable "treatment gap" and "quality gap" in the provision of services for youth suffering from OCD. The treatment gap represents the large number of children who never receive mental health services for OCD, while the quality gap refers to the children and young people who do access services, but do not receive evidence-based, cognitive behavioural therapy with exposure and response prevention (CBT-ERP). We propose a novel staged-care model of CBT-ERP that aims to improve the treatment access to high-quality CBT-ERP, as well as enhance the treatment outcomes for youth. In staged care, patients receive hierarchically arranged service packages that vary according to the intensity, duration, and mix of treatment options, with provision of care from prevention, early intervention, through to first and second-line treatments. Based on a comprehensive review of the literature on treatment outcomes and predictors of treatments response, we propose a preliminary staging algorithm to determine the level of clinical care, informed by three key determinants: severity of illness, comorbidity, and prior treatment history. The proposed clinical staging model for paediatric OCD prioritises high-quality care for children at all stages and levels of illness, utilising empirically supported CBT-ERP, across multiple modalities, combined with evidence-informed, clinical decision-making heuristics. While informed by evidence, the proposed staging model requires empirical validation before it is ready for prime time.

Abstract
BACKGROUND Cardiovascular disease remains the leading worldwide cause of mortality. There has been increased awareness of the impact of psychological health on cardiovascular disease. In particular, major depression has been linked to increased all-cause mortality, development of cardiovascular disease, and worse outcomes in those with existing cardiovascular disease. METHODS We conducted a meta-analysis assessing the incidence of cardiovascular disease and cardiovascular disease outcomes among those with major depressive disorder. RESULTS Among 26 studies of 1,957,621 individuals, depression was associated with increased risk of incident stroke (hazard ratio [HR] 1.13; 95% confidence interval [CI], 1.00-1.28), myocardial infarction (HR 1.28; 95% CI, 1.14-1.45), congestive heart failure (HR 1.04; 95% CI, 1.00-1.09), or any cardiovascular disease (HR 1.16; 95% CI, 1.04-1.30). Depression was associated with increased risk of all-cause mortality (HR 1.43; 95% CI, 1.27-1.60), cardiovascular disease mortality (HR 1.44; 95% CI, 1.27-1.63), and congestive heart failure mortality (HR 3.20; 95% CI, 1.29-7.94). CONCLUSION Depression has a significant negative impact on development of cardiovascular disease and on cardiovascular disease outcomes. Further efforts to understand and mitigate these impacts are prudent.

Abstract
Osteogenesis imperfecta (OI) is a pleiotropic, heritable connective tissue disorder associated with a wide range of health implications, including frequent bone fracture. While progress has been made to understand the spectrum of these physical health implications, the impact of OI on psychosocial well-being, as well as protective factors that buffer against adverse psychosocial outcomes, remain understudied. This present study relies on a qualitative approach to assess patient perspectives on both protective and adverse psychosocial factors specific to OI in 15 adults with varying disease status. Semi-structured interviews were conducted, subsequently coded, and themes extracted. Themes concerning psychosocial burdens (i.e., negative affective and behavioral impacts of disease status) and protective factors were identified from cooperatively-coded transcripts (two coders per transcript). Participants reported experiencing an increase in negative affect and disease-related distress after fracturing a bone and during recovery. Fear and concern specific to the uncertainty of future bone fractures and negative self-image was common. In contrast to these negative impacts, participants additionally described positive orientations toward their disease and attributed positive traits to their lived experience with a chronic disease. While limited due to small sample size and lack of ethno-racial diversity, findings highlight a need for continued research on the relationship between OI disease status and psychosocial outcomes, as well as the development of psychological interventions designed for OI populations. Findings have relevant clinical applications for healthcare providers working with those diagnosed with OI.

Abstract
Obsessive-compulsive disorder (OCD) is characterized by engagement in rituals that serve to obtain certainty and prevent feared outcomes. Exposure and response prevention is most effective when rituals are resisted, yet existing self-report measures of OCD limit identification of the full range of possible rituals, and little is known about how rituals might cluster together and predict worsened severity and poorer treatment outcomes. In a retrospective sample of 641 adult patients who received intensive OCD treatment, the present study used a mixed-methods approach to (a) identify and validate treatment provider-identified rituals using the Yale-Brown Obsessive-Compulsive Scale, (b) identify clustering patterns of rituals, and (c) examine the impact of these clusters on severity and treatment outcomes. Sixty-two discrete rituals clustered into eight higher order ritual clusters: avoidance, reassurance, checking, cleaning/handwashing, just right, rumination, self-assurance, and all other rituals. At admission, reassurance predicted greater intolerance of uncertainty (IU) and rumination predicted less OCD severity. Only one ritual cluster-just right-predicted treatment outcomes; patients with just right rituals had worse IU at discharge and significantly longer length of treatment (average 7.0 days longer). Clinical observation can identify more nuanced and individualized rituals than self-report assessment alone. Patients presenting with just right rituals may benefit less from treatment focused on harm avoidance and habituation; instead, treatment should be tailored to the idiosyncrasies of incompleteness and not just the right experiences. Abstract
BACKGROUND Although childhood exposure to parental threatening behaviors is associated with elevated anxiety in emerging adulthood, the underlying mechanisms remain unexplored. Perceived stress-a subjective experience comprised of feelings of helplessness (being unable to cope or exert control) and poor self-efficacy (confidence in one's ability to manage stressors)-is one candidate mechanism. The present investigation examined the underlying role of perceived stress in the association between childhood exposure to parental threatening behaviors and anxiety symptom severity in a sample of emerging adults. METHODS Participants (N = 855; Mage = 18.75 years, SD = 1.05, range 18-24; 70.8% female) were recruited from a large state university and administered a battery of self-report questionnaires assessing constructs of interest. RESULTS Structural equation modeling (SEM) analyses indicated that only greater childhood exposure to maternal threatening behaviors was directly associated with greater feelings of helplessness and lower self-efficacy. Furthermore, only childhood exposure to maternal threatening behaviors was indirectly associated with anxiety severity through greater feelings of helplessness and lower self-efficacy. In contrast, childhood exposure to paternal threatening behaviors was neither directly nor indirectly associated with anxiety severity. LIMITATIONS Limitations include a cross-sectional design, use of self-report measures, and a nonclinical sample. Replicating these findings in a clinical sample and testing the hypothesized model in a longitudinal design is necessary. CONCLUSIONS Findings underscore the need for intervention efforts that screen for and target perceived stress in emerging adults exposed to negative maternal parenting behaviors.
